Canine diabetes mellitus is a common endocrine disorder in dogs, characterised by insufficient insulin production or ineffective insulin use, leading to elevated blood glucose levels. Early recognition, prevention through lifestyle management, and consistent treatment can significantly improve a diabetic dog’s quality of life and longevity. This guide covers symptoms, causes, risk factors, prevention strategies, diagnosis, and detailed treatment protocols based on established veterinary guidelines.
What is Canine Diabetes?
Diabetes mellitus in dogs mimics the human form Type 1, where the pancreas fails to produce adequate insulin, a hormone essential for regulating blood sugar. Unlike cats, where remission is possible, canine diabetes requires lifelong management. Affected dogs experience hyperglycemia, which if uncontrolled, leads to complications like cataracts, urinary infections, and ketoacidosis. According to the 2018 AAHA Diabetes Management Guidelines (updated 2022), clinical signs arise when blood glucose exceeds the renal threshold, causing glucosuria and polyuria.
The condition affects approximately 1 in 300 dogs, with middle-aged to older females and certain breeds at higher risk. Prompt intervention is crucial as untreated diabetes can be fatal.
Symptoms of Diabetes in Dogs
Recognising early symptoms is vital for timely diagnosis. Common signs include:
- Excessive thirst (polydipsia) and urination (polyuria), as the kidneys excrete excess glucose.
- Increased appetite (polyphagia) despite weight loss, due to cells starving for glucose.
- Lethargy, weakness, and fatigue from energy deficits.
- Recurrent urinary tract infections or cloudy urine.
- Blurred vision leading to cataracts, a frequent complication in 75-80% of cases.
- Vomiting, dehydration, or fruity breath odour indicating ketoacidosis.
Owners often notice these gradually, mistaking them for aging. If your dog drinks more, urinates indoors, or loses weight despite eating well, consult a vet immediately.
Causes and Risk Factors
The primary cause is pancreatic beta-cell destruction, possibly autoimmune-mediated, resulting in absolute insulin deficiency. Secondary causes include pancreatitis, obesity, hyperadrenocorticism (Cushing’s disease), or certain medications like glucocorticoids.
Risk factors include:
- Age and sex: Most common in dogs over 7 years, with females 2-3 times more affected due to hormonal influences.
- Breeds: Higher incidence in Poodles, Dachshunds, Beagles, Samoyeds, Australian Terriers, Schnauzers, and Keeshonden.
- Obesity: Overweight dogs are predisposed as fat interferes with insulin sensitivity.
- Genetics: Heritable traits in predisposed breeds.
- Concurrent diseases: Pancreatitis or endocrine disorders exacerbate risk.
Maintaining ideal body weight can mitigate many risks.
How is Canine Diabetes Diagnosed?
Diagnosis involves clinical history, physical exam, and lab tests. Vets perform:
- Blood glucose measurement; levels >200 mg/dL with symptoms confirm diabetes.
- Urinalysis for glucosuria and ketonuria.
- Fructosamine or HbA1c tests for long-term control assessment.
- Glucose curves via serial blood sampling over 12-24 hours to evaluate insulin response.
- Exclusion of other conditions like pyometra or Cushing’s via additional tests.
Severe cases with ketoacidosis require hospitalisation for stabilisation before home management.
Treatment Options for Dogs with Diabetes
Treatment centres on insulin replacement, dietary control, and lifestyle consistency to maintain euglycemia. There is no cure, but regulated diabetics can thrive.
Insulin Injections
Exogenous insulin is the cornerstone, administered subcutaneously twice daily (q12h). The AAHA guidelines recommend starting with Vetsulin (porcine lente insulin) at 0.25-0.5 U/kg, rounded to the nearest unit, titrated based on monitoring. Common types include neutral protamine Hagedorn (NPH), glargine, or detemir, selected per vet protocol.
Injections coincide with meals to prevent hypoglycemia. Owners learn to administer via U-40 syringes; most dogs tolerate it well after initial acclimation. Never adjust doses without veterinary guidance, as overdose risks seizures and underdose risks ketoacidosis.
Specialized Diet
Nutrition slows glucose absorption and supports weight management. Key recommendations:
- High-fiber diets (e.g., Hill’s w/d, Purina DM) reduce postprandial glucose spikes.
- Low-fat, moderate-complex carb formulas for overweight dogs; higher calorie for underweight.
- Feed twice daily at insulin times; avoid free-feeding.
- Treats limited to low-carb options like green beans; no grapes/raisins.
Veterinary therapeutic diets outperform over-the-counter foods for stability.
Consistent Feeding and Activity Schedule
Routine prevents fluctuations:
- Feed and inject at fixed times daily.
- Moderate exercise (walks, play) enhances insulin sensitivity; keep consistent to avoid dysregulation.
- Avoid unplanned high-activity days without dose adjustment.

Blood Glucose Monitoring
Home glucometers (e.g., AlphaTRAK) or vet glucose curves track nadir and peaks. Target: pre-insulin 100-300 mg/dL, nadir >65 mg/dL. Fructosamine assesses 2-3 week average.
Routine Checkups
Initial frequent visits (every 1-2 weeks) for dose titration, then monthly, progressing to quarterly once stable. Monitor weight, labs, urine for infections.
Preventing Canine Diabetes
While not always preventable, risks reduce via:
- Weight control: Keep BMI ideal; obesity triples risk.
- Balanced diet: Avoid high-sugar treats.
- Regular exercise: Daily activity prevents insulin resistance.
- Health screenings: Early detection of pancreatitis or Cushing’s.
- Neutering decisions: Discuss with vet, as it may influence in females.
Annual vet exams catch prediabetes.
Living with a Diabetic Dog: Long-Term Care
Success demands commitment: records of doses, meals, glucose logs. Stress minimisation aids regulation; indoor living preferred. Complications like cataracts may need surgery; UTIs require prompt antibiotics. With diligence, lifespan approaches non-diabetics.
Hypoglycemia signs (shaking, disorientation) demand immediate honey/corn syrup followed by vet contact.
Frequently Asked Questions (FAQs)
Can diabetes in dogs be cured?
No, canine diabetes requires lifelong insulin, but proper management allows normal activity.
How much does treating dog diabetes cost?
Initial diagnosis/treatment: £500-£2000; ongoing: £50-£150/month for insulin, food, monitoring.
Can diabetic dogs eat treats?
Yes, low-carb veggies like green beans; limit to 10% calories.
What if I miss an insulin dose?
Contact vet; do not double up. Feed lightly if needed.
Is home blood glucose testing necessary?
Recommended for fine-tuning; vets provide training.
